Polymer Housed Station Class Surge Arrester<br />

Base Mounting Information:<br />

The end casting is furnished with three slots suitable for use on either 8.75" or 10" diameter bolt circle. Mounting hardware is not<br />

furnished with the arrester.<br />

Cantilever: Rated ultimate cantilever moment is 4,000 inch-pounds.<br />

Continuous cantilever moment is 2,000 inch-pounds.<br />

Energy Capability: 5.1 kJ/kV MCOV<br />

Pressure Relief: 40 kA rms Symmetrical<br />
